What Tiotropium does in the body
Long-term airway relaxation with a once-daily inhaler.
A nerve running to the lungs constantly tells the muscle around each airway to stay slightly tightened. Tiotropium sits on the receptor that nerve signal lands on, so the message never arrives and the muscle relaxes. What makes one dose last a full day is not how tightly it binds but how slowly it lets go: it clings to the receptor on airway muscle for about thirty-five hours, while falling off the receptor on the heart in under four. It cannot undo the airway damage underneath, so it makes breathing easier without changing the course of the disease.

The HandiHaler pierces a lactose-blended capsule and depends on the patient generating enough inspiratory flow; the Respimat produces a slow-moving mist mechanically, which removes that dependence. The two devices were compared directly in TIOSPIR and behaved the same on mortality and exacerbations. The label is explicit that neither is a rescue medication.

A permanently charged molecule stays where it lands
The molecule carries a fixed electrical charge, so it does not slip through cell membranes easily. That keeps it in the airway and out of the brain, and means the portion swallowed is barely absorbed.

Tiotropium is a quaternary ammonium compound. The permanent positive charge on the nitrogen limits passive membrane permeation and blood-brain barrier penetration, and the label describes the bronchodilation as predominantly a site-specific effect.
It occupies the receptor the nerve signal was aiming for
Acetylcholine released by the vagus nerve normally lands on a receptor on the airway muscle and makes it contract. Tiotropium sits in that spot instead, and the message has nowhere to arrive.

Competitive, reversible antagonism at muscarinic receptors, with similar affinity across M1 to M5 and the airway effect arising from M3 blockade on smooth muscle. M3 activation normally couples through Gq to phospholipase C, inositol trisphosphate and a rise in intracellular calcium.
It lets go of the lung receptor very slowly and the heart receptor quickly
This is the whole trick. The drug clings to the receptor on airway muscle for about a day and a half, but falls off the one on the heart in a few hours — so the useful effect outlasts the unwanted one.

Measured dissociation half-lives from human receptors were 34.7 hours at M3, 14.6 hours at M1 and 3.6 hours at M2, against 0.26, 0.11 and 0.035 hours for ipratropium. The authors named this kinetic receptor subtype selectivity: equilibrium affinity is near-identical across subtypes, and only the off-rate distinguishes them. M2 receptors are presynaptic autoreceptors and cardiac; leaving them quickly is desirable.
Airway muscle relaxes, the tube widens, and one inhalation covers twenty-four hours. It also cuts down mucus secretion, which the same nerve signal drives.

Preclinical protection against methacholine-induced bronchoconstriction was dose-dependent and lasted longer than 24 hours. In UPLIFT the absolute FEV1 gain of 87 to 103 mL before bronchodilation was maintained unchanged across four years, which is the signature of a symptomatic bronchodilator rather than a disease-modifying drug.
The damaged lung goes on being lost at the same rate
Blocking the nerve signal removes the part of the narrowing that can still move. It does nothing to destroyed air sacs or scarred small airways, and four years of treatment did not change how fast lung function fell.

UPLIFT’s co-primary endpoints were the rates of decline in pre- and post-bronchodilator FEV1 from day 30; after day 30 neither differed significantly from placebo. The exacerbation, hospitalisation and respiratory-failure reductions in the same trial are real and are a separate finding from disease modification.

Not for acute use and not a rescue medication. Immediate hypersensitivity reactions including angioedema, urticaria, rash, bronchospasm and anaphylaxis require immediate discontinuation, and caution applies in patients with hypersensitivity to atropine derivatives or severe hypersensitivity to milk proteins, since the powder is lactose-blended. Life-threatening paradoxical bronchospasm can occur. Worsening of narrow-angle glaucoma and of urinary retention may occur and both are named in the label as reasons to seek immediate advice. The most common adverse reactions above 5% in the one-year placebo-controlled trials were upper respiratory tract infection, dry mouth, sinusitis, pharyngitis, non-specific chest pain, urinary tract infection, dyspepsia and rhinitis.

UPLIFT: four years, 5,993 patients, and the co-primary endpoint was not met
In plain words
The trial was built around one question: does this drug slow the rate at which lung function is lost in chronic obstructive pulmonary disease? After four years, the answer was no. Everything else about the trial went well, and that is the part people remember.

UPLIFT randomised 5,993 patients with a post-bronchodilator FEV1 of 70% predicted or less to tiotropium 18 micrograms once daily or placebo for four years, with all other respiratory medication except inhaled anticholinergics permitted. The co-primary endpoints were the rate of decline in mean FEV1 before and after bronchodilation from day 30 onwards. After day 30 the differences between groups in the rate of decline were not significant on either co-primary endpoint. Absolute FEV1 improvements were maintained throughout — 87 to 103 mL before bronchodilation and 47 to 65 mL after (P<0.001) — and the St George’s Respiratory Questionnaire total score was better on tiotropium at every time point, by 2.3 to 3.3 units (P<0.001). At four years and 30 days tiotropium was associated with reductions in exacerbations, related hospitalisations and respiratory failure.

The quality-of-life gain in UPLIFT sat below its own clinical threshold
In plain words
The trial reported a statistically significant improvement in a breathing questionnaire at every visit for four years. The size of that improvement was between two and three and a third points, and the smallest change the questionnaire’s author considers clinically meaningful is four.

UPLIFT reported mean absolute St George’s Respiratory Questionnaire total scores lower on tiotropium than on placebo at every time point across four years, ranging from 2.3 to 3.3 units, P<0.001. The threshold for a clinically significant change in the SGRQ is conventionally 4 units, derived empirically by Jones and set out in the standard reference on interpreting these instruments. A difference can be highly significant and smaller than the smallest difference a patient would notice; with 5,993 patients followed for four years, statistical significance is not the constraint. This does not make the finding wrong, and it does make "improved quality of life" a heavier claim than the number supports.

The Respimat mortality alarm, and the 17,135-patient trial that dissolved it
In plain words
A 2011 meta-analysis of five trials found people using the soft-mist version of tiotropium died more often than those on placebo, a 52% higher risk. Boehringer then ran a single trial larger than all five put together, comparing the two devices directly. The excess was not there.

Singh and colleagues pooled five randomised trials of tiotropium delivered by the Respimat soft-mist inhaler against placebo and found all-cause mortality of 90 of 3,686 against 47 of 2,836, relative risk 1.52 (95% CI 1.06 to 2.16, P=0.02, I2=0%), with both the 5 microgram (RR 1.46, 1.01 to 2.10) and 10 microgram (RR 2.15, 1.03 to 4.51) doses implicated, and a number needed to harm of 124 per year. TIOSPIR then randomised 17,135 patients to Respimat 2.5 or 5 micrograms or HandiHaler 18 micrograms and followed them a mean of 2.3 years. Respimat was noninferior to HandiHaler for death — 5 micrograms hazard ratio 0.96 (95% CI 0.84 to 1.09), 2.5 micrograms hazard ratio 1.00 (0.87 to 1.14) — and not superior on first exacerbation (HR 0.98, 0.93 to 1.03). Causes of death and major cardiovascular event rates were similar across the three groups.

A 2008 meta-analysis put a cardiovascular signal on the whole class
In plain words
Seventeen trials pooled together suggested that inhaled anticholinergics raised the risk of heart attack, cardiovascular death or stroke by about sixty per cent. The two very large trials that came afterwards, together covering 23,000 people, did not find it.

Singh and colleagues pooled 17 randomised trials of inhaled anticholinergics — ipratropium or tiotropium — enrolling 13,645 patients with COPD. The composite of cardiovascular death, myocardial infarction or stroke occurred in 134 of 6,984 (1.9%) on anticholinergics against 83 of 6,661 (1.2%) on control, relative risk 1.60 (95% CI 1.22 to 2.10, P<0.001, I2=0%), with myocardial infarction RR 1.52 (1.04 to 2.22) and cardiovascular death RR 1.92 (1.23 to 3.00). All-cause mortality was RR 1.29 (1.00 to 1.65, P=0.05). UPLIFT, published two weeks later with 5,993 patients over four years, and TIOSPIR, with 17,135 patients over a mean 2.3 years, both reported similar cardiovascular event rates between arms. The meta-analysis pooled two different molecules, several devices and trials designed for other purposes; the trials that followed were designed to answer the question and answered it differently.

POET-COPD: more exacerbations prevented than by a long-acting beta-agonist
In plain words
A one-year trial put tiotropium directly against salmeterol in more than seven thousand people with chronic obstructive pulmonary disease. Tiotropium delayed the next flare-up by about six weeks and cut the risk of one by seventeen per cent.

POET-COPD randomised 7,376 patients with moderate to very severe COPD and an exacerbation in the preceding year to tiotropium 18 micrograms once daily or salmeterol 50 micrograms twice daily, double-blind and double-dummy, for one year. Time to first exacerbation was 187 days against 145 days, hazard ratio 0.83 (95% CI 0.77 to 0.90, P<0.001). Time to first severe exacerbation favoured tiotropium (HR 0.72, 95% CI 0.61 to 0.85, P<0.001), annual moderate or severe exacerbations fell from 0.72 to 0.64 (rate ratio 0.89, 95% CI 0.83 to 0.96, P=0.002) and annual severe exacerbations from 0.13 to 0.09 (rate ratio 0.73, 95% CI 0.66 to 0.82, P<0.001). Deaths were 64 (1.7%) against 78 (2.1%), a comparison the trial was not powered to make.

PrimoTinA-asthma: a third drug added on top of two, worth about 100 mL and 56 days
In plain words
In people whose asthma stayed uncontrolled on a steroid and a long-acting beta-agonist, adding tiotropium improved lung function by around a tenth of a litre and delayed the next severe attack from about seven and a half months to nine and a half.

Two replicate 48-week randomised placebo-controlled trials enrolled 912 patients already taking inhaled glucocorticoids and long-acting beta-agonists, all symptomatic, with post-bronchodilator FEV1 of 80% predicted or less and at least one severe exacerbation in the previous year. Mean baseline FEV1 was 62% predicted. At 24 weeks the difference in peak FEV1 was 86±34 mL in trial 1 (P=0.01) and 154±32 mL in trial 2 (P<0.001); trough FEV1 differences were 88±31 mL (P=0.01) and 111±30 mL (P<0.001). Time to first severe exacerbation rose from 226 to 282 days, an overall 21% reduction in risk (hazard ratio 0.79, P=0.03). No deaths occurred and adverse events were similar between groups.

It beat the drug it replaced on lung function and exacerbations
In plain words
Two identical year-long trials compared tiotropium once a day with ipratropium four times a day. Lung function rose on tiotropium and fell on ipratropium, and there were about a quarter fewer flare-ups.

Two identical one-year randomised, double-blind, double-dummy trials compared tiotropium 18 micrograms once daily (n=356) with ipratropium 40 micrograms four times daily (n=179) in patients with screening FEV1 around 40% predicted. Trough FEV1 at one year improved by 0.12±0.01 L on tiotropium and declined by 0.03±0.02 L on ipratropium (P<0.001). Peak expiratory flow, rescue salbutamol use, Transition Dyspnea Index focal score and St George’s Respiratory Questionnaire total and impact scores all improved on tiotropium (P<0.01). Exacerbations fell by 24% (P<0.01), with longer time to first exacerbation (P<0.01) and to first hospitalisation for exacerbation (P<0.05). Apart from more dry mouth on tiotropium, adverse events were similar.

44 hours; Excretion The terminal half-life of tiotropium in COPD and asthma patients following once daily inhalation is 25 and 44 hours, respectively.
bioavailabilitypharmacokinetics
2 %; Oral solutions of tiotropium have an absolute bioavailability of 2% to 3%.
metabolismpharmacokinetics
Elimination Metabolism The extent of metabolism is small.
